The "problem" is, a "replacement" grille is NOT available...and all the billet versions are "overlays"...

A replacement is required because the grille is a structural part of the nose...it holds the top and bottom in place. A replacement is a much more complex and expensive piece to develop than an overlay.

If "others" had known GM and it's supplier were going to take a year and a half to bring the "Heritage" grille to market, it would have been done long ago by someone else. It was an "instant success" @ SEMA '08, after being "prototyped" and is STILL not on the shelf, 15 months later...

Standard development time, from "digital scan" to a "finished saleable product", is less than 120 days...
